Biography

Wolfe Barzell, a renowned actor, entered this world on September 1, 1897, in the quaint town of Staszów, which was then part of the Russian Empire, but is now situated in the Swietokrzyskie province of Poland.

Throughout his illustrious career, Barzell garnered recognition for his captivating performances in a plethora of films, including the 1961 epic Atlantis: The Lost Continent, the 1958 cult classic Frankenstein's Daughter, and the 1959 cinematic masterpiece The Blue Angel.
